How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Uptown Cincinnati?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Uptown Cincinnati Studio Apartments | $1,683 | $700 | $2,476 |
Uptown Cincinnati 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,221 | $795 | $2,290 |
Uptown Cincinnati 2 Bedroom Apartments | $2,155 | $1,095 | $3,489 |
Uptown Cincinnati 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,311 | $1,362 | $4,762 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Student Uptown Cincinnati Apartments
What is the Cheapest Student apartment in Uptown Cincinnati?
Currently the most affordable Student Apartment in Uptown Cincinnati is at Lowell 558 listed at $865.
How much is the average rent for a Student Uptown Cincinnati Apartment?
The average rent for a Student Apartment in Uptown Cincinnati is $1,022.
What is the largest Student Uptown Cincinnati Apartment for rent?
Today's Student apartment with the most square footage in Uptown Cincinnati is a 800 square feet unit starting from $895 at The Overlook at Clifton.
What is the average size for Uptown Cincinnati Student Apartments for rent?
The average size for a Student rental in Uptown Cincinnati is currently at 415 sq ft.
